Cos'è ElectroYou | Login Iscriviti

ElectroYou - la comunità dei professionisti del mondo elettrico

Tutto su Raspberry Pi

Tipologie, strumenti di sviluppo, hardware e progetti

Moderatore: Foto UtentePaolino

0
voti

[21] Re: Tutto su Raspberry Pi

Messaggioda Foto Utenteluxinterior » 8 apr 2025, 12:53

quando si ha troppa documentazione

Certo ma tu mi hai messo il documento di un rasperry Pi4 Model B il mio è zero 2W Vai a sapere se sono fratelli, cugini o figli di padri diversi.
Poi mi mettono un valore minimo per la corrente sui GPIO per me era meglio indicare un massimo. (Ma forse interpreto io male le cose). Comunque melgio che niente almeno ho un riferimento.
Che poi non è che ci vuole molto, i moduli raspberry sono costruiti attorno a dei single chip tipo quello broadcomm. Basterebbe copiare qualche informazione dai datasheet broadcomm che, chissà perché non sono disponibili per il popolo, e riprotarla nellal documentazione a corredo del modulo (Ah già ma i dati sono segreti...)

Il Pi mi sembra davvero ottimo per queste cose

Concordo ma un conto è risolvere rapidamente un problema per un'utilizzo tempraneo e personale.
Altra storia svilupparci attorno un prodotto. perché quando vedi i gate dei mosfet collegati dritti al GPIO del raspberry (Sappiamo che i mosfet si controllano in tensione...) forse qualcuno si è "fatto prendere la mano"

Hai in mano lo schema elettrico completo per poter controllare ?

Ho della documentazione , non so quanto veritiera, voglio ptima verifichare corrispondenza schema/PCB.
L'impressione è proprio quella che qualcuno sia sceso in sala macchine dai ponti più alti della nave e abbia imbastito un hardwre senza l'resperienza che si acqisisce sul campo...vedremo ....poi sarò io a afare la figuraccia...
Avatar utente
Foto Utenteluxinterior
4.311 3 4 9
Master EY
Master EY
 
Messaggi: 2690
Iscritto il: 6 gen 2016, 17:48

0
voti

[22] Re: Tutto su Raspberry Pi

Messaggioda Foto Utentelelerelele » 8 apr 2025, 18:55

luxinterior ha scritto:[
L'impressione è proprio quella che qualcuno sia sceso in sala macchine dai ponti più alti della nave e abbia imbastito un hardwre senza l'resperienza che si acqisisce sul campo...vedremo ....poi sarò io a afare la figuraccia...

Avevamo problemi con un ingresso di una scheda, era piloatato da un microinterruttore, avevano fatto un pullup verso i 24 V, messo un condensatore in parallelo, ed un diodo in serie, (che gia alza la soglia 0V che entra nel micro), senza alcun partitore prima del micro.... (che ci stava benissimo, avendo un escursione di 24 V), sta a dire che abbiamo avuto una marea di problemi con l'ingresso che non leggeva quando basso!

Parlando del problema, quando ho chiesto al progettista che soglie avesse l'ingresso del micro mi è sembrato cascare dalle nuvole! Mi sono dovuto andare a cercare i dati ed ho esposto i miei dubbi!

Che dire. :shock:

saluti.
Avatar utente
Foto Utentelelerelele
4.899 3 7 9
Master
Master
 
Messaggi: 5509
Iscritto il: 8 giu 2011, 8:57
Località: Reggio Emilia

1
voti

[23] Re: Tutto su Raspberry Pi

Messaggioda Foto UtenteEtemenanki » 8 apr 2025, 20:15

lelerelele ha scritto:... un pullup verso i 24 V ... senza alcun partitore prima del micro....

Sull'ingresso di un micro alimentato a 3.3V ? :roll:

"come uccidere una MCU, corso base, capitolo 1" :mrgreen:
"Sopravvivere" e' attualmente l'unico lusso che la maggior parte dei Cittadini italiani,
sia pure a costo di enormi sacrifici, riesce ancora a permettersi.
Avatar utente
Foto UtenteEtemenanki
9.527 3 6 10
Master
Master
 
Messaggi: 5956
Iscritto il: 2 apr 2021, 23:42
Località: Dalle parti di un grande lago ... :)

0
voti

[24] Re: Tutto su Raspberry Pi

Messaggioda Foto Utentelelerelele » 9 apr 2025, 8:18

Etemenanki ha scritto:
lelerelele ha scritto:... un pullup verso i 24 V ... senza alcun partitore prima del micro....

Sull'ingresso di un micro alimentato a 3.3V ? :roll:

"come uccidere una MCU, corso base, capitolo 1" :mrgreen:

infatti no ho mai capito il perché sia satato fatto così.

a memoria avevano messo un altro diodo per bloccare la tensione a +V, 3.3V, quindi in effetti non saltavano gli ingressi, ma ti perdevi tutta la escursione di tensione sul microinterruttore, e qualche difetto di chiusura sul contatto potava rapidamente la soglia a stare sopra al valore minimo, rendendo di fatto il pin sempre alto.

:ok:
Avatar utente
Foto Utentelelerelele
4.899 3 7 9
Master
Master
 
Messaggi: 5509
Iscritto il: 8 giu 2011, 8:57
Località: Reggio Emilia

3
voti

[25] Re: Tutto su Raspberry Pi

Messaggioda Foto UtentePietroBaima » 9 apr 2025, 8:26

E' proprio sbagliato il modus operandi.
Le uscite del raspberry, viene chiaramente detto nel datasheet, NON sono delle uscite di un microcontrollore, per cui non sono in grado di resistere a tensioni più alte dell'alimentazione o più basse di GND, nemmeno in open collector o emitter, erogano una corrente irrisoria e se fate qualche pasticcio denneggiate l'I/O in modo irreparabile. Gli ingressi inoltre non sono triggerati.
Per contro avete velocità.

Se volete gestire l'I/O in modo serio dovete usare un port extender, o almeno un 74HC244.

Scrivevo nel mio articolo sul raspi:
A tal proposito, è bene fare molta attenzione a lavorare con i pin del GPIO, in quanto il processore A11 presente sul Raspberry Pi non è fatto per gestire I/O in modo "pesante", come viene, per esempio, implementato su un PIC o un AVR.
Un A11 è, di fatto, un microprocessore a tutti gli effetti, non un microcontrollore.
Per cui, fate molta attenzione, se collegate un pin a massa e lo configurate per funzionare come uscita e ci scrivete un uno logico semplicemente lo rovinate in modo irreparabile, stessa cosa se ci scrivete uno zero logico e lo collegate a Vdd.
Inoltre il microprocessore lavora a 3.3V e nessuno degli I/O è 5V tolerant, per cui, come prima, se configurate un I/O per funzionare da ingresso e poi lo collegate a 5V, semplicemente rovinerete il vostro Raspberry Pi. Gli output possono fornire ognuno non più di 16mA, e tutti insieme non più di 40mA, per cui accenderemo un solo led (rosso) per volta con una resistenza comune a tutti i led pari a 180Ω.
Generatore codice per articoli:
nomi
Sul forum:
[pigreco]=π
[ohm]=Ω
[quadrato]=²
[cubo]=³
Avatar utente
Foto UtentePietroBaima
90,7k 7 12 13
G.Master EY
G.Master EY
 
Messaggi: 12207
Iscritto il: 12 ago 2012, 1:20
Località: Londra

Precedente

Torna a Realizzazioni, interfacciamento e nozioni generali.

Chi c’è in linea

Visitano il forum: Nessuno e 8 ospiti